[INQ. NO. 2304C24] Catch Me Patch creates a moist environment to heal the skin based on its excellent ability to absorb mucus and provide adhesiveness and breathability. It does not leave
scars as it prevents secondary infections or scabs and promotes self-healing of the skin.
It comes in diff erent sizes to fi t wounds and acne, and peeling back the fi lm on top of the patch from directions 1 and 2, and applying it on top of the wound prevents contamination as the hand does not come into direct contact with the patch.
Developed using a beveling technique, it is thin on the edges and features strong, waterproof adhesive properties, which helps them stay on even during exercise, washing the face, and for a prolonged period. This thin and highly adhesive patch is invisible and thus can be used anywhere, including at work and school.
One-second spot patches come with their own cleaning case, which allows one to carry around the product easily and keeps the patches safe and clean from dust and contamination.
Established in 2010, Nico Medical Co., Ltd. developed Korea’s first thin-edged acne covering patch. Targeting overseas markets including the USA, China, Southeast Asia, and Europe, it is achieving a high sales growth rate of over 40% on average every year.
In particular, the manufacturer of the patches used the “beveling method” to make the edges thin so that they become less visible, applying “clean touch” and “back-up fi lm perforation technology,” which are process technologies that make small cuts in the patch fi lm to help consumers easily peel off the product from the fi lm without touching it — and the technology to make “protector fi lm,” to protect patches from contamination and germs. As such, the company used its own manufacturing techniques and patents to develop the product.
